Energy infrastructure of the post-carbon future

The urban infrastructure of the post-carbon future will need to rediscover and utilize lost technologies and processes from history.

Integrated waste-to-energy combined heat and power systems can meet essential needs for food, clean water, public health and sufficient electrification for elevators and public transportation in a well-planned eco-city and provide a modest amount of energy for local light industry. When considering how much energy would be available, it would be misleading to look at total city energy use as planners do with today’s centralized utilities. Instead, it would be more helpful to examine how much energy you and your family could produce yourselves with a small, household anaerobic digester and gasifier and home combined heat and power system.

Food insecurity and the conflict trap

In Food Insecurity and Violent Conflict: Causes, Consequences and Addressing the Challenges, uthors Henk-Jan Brinkman and Cullen S. Hendrix illustrate clearly that food insecurity is a “threat and multiplier for violent conflict”. Based on their fairly broad review of the research, in which more than 100 sources were referenced, “[f]ood insecurity, especially when caused by higher food prices, heightens the risk of democratic breakdown, civil conflict, protest, rioting, and communal conflict.”

Joel Salatin: How to prepare for a future increasingly defined by localized food & energy

Joel Salatin, proprietor of Polyface Farms and highly-visible champion of sustainable farming, thinks modern humans have become so far removed from a natural connection to the food they eat, that we no longer have a true understanding of what “normal” food is. In this interview, Chris and Joel explore what constitutes truly sustainable agriculture and the reasons why our current system has departed so far from it, as well as practical steps individuals can take to increase their own personal resiliency around the food they eat (in short: “find your kitchen”, source your food locally, and grow some yourself).
